Q: Is 14,153,380 a Prime Number?
A: No, 14,153,380 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 14153380 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 10 20 707,669 1,415,338 2,830,676 3,538,345 7,076,690 and 14,153,380, with no remainder.
Since 14,153,380 cannot be divided by just 1 and 14,153,380, it is not a prime number.
